What size rubber track does the Case CX47 use?
The Case CX47 uses a 400x72.5Nx74 rubber track. Note the N (narrow guide) guide-lug type — other guide types won't seat correctly on the rollers. Always confirm against your current track or the machine's spec plate, since some units shipped with more than one option.

How long do Case CX47 rubber tracks last?
Most rubber tracks last 1,200–1,600 operating hours depending on terrain, alignment, and tension. Keeping tracks tensioned and clearing debris daily extends life.
Directional or block tread — which should I run?
For mixed dirt and gravel, most Case CX47 owners run a directional (multi-bar) tread for traction and mud release. Block tread wears better on hard surfaces and pavement.
